【软件系统分为哪两大类】在计算机科学中,软件系统是构成信息系统的重要组成部分,它负责控制和管理计算机硬件资源,并为用户提供各种功能。根据其功能和用途的不同,软件系统通常可以分为两大类:系统软件和应用软件。这两类软件共同支撑着计算机系统的正常运行和用户的实际操作。
一、系统软件
系统软件是用于管理和维护计算机硬件与基础运行环境的软件,它为其他软件提供运行平台和支持。系统软件主要包括以下几种:
- 操作系统(OS):如Windows、Linux、macOS等,负责管理计算机的硬件资源,并为用户和应用程序提供接口。
- 语言处理系统:如编译器、解释器等,用于将高级语言程序转换为机器可执行的代码。
- 数据库管理系统(DBMS):如MySQL、Oracle等,用于存储、管理和检索数据。
- 实用程序:如磁盘清理工具、杀毒软件等,用于维护和优化系统性能。
系统软件的特点是通用性强,通常不直接面向最终用户,而是为其他软件提供支持。
二、应用软件
应用软件是为满足特定需求而设计的软件,主要用于完成具体的任务或提供特定的服务。应用软件可以直接面向用户,帮助用户完成各类工作。常见的应用软件包括:
- 办公软件:如Microsoft Office、WPS等,用于文档处理、表格制作和演示文稿。
- 图形图像处理软件:如Photoshop、CorelDRAW等,用于图像编辑和设计。
- 通信软件:如QQ、微信、Outlook等,用于信息交流和邮件管理。
- 娱乐软件:如视频播放器、音乐播放器、游戏软件等,用于休闲和娱乐。
应用软件的特点是功能具体,针对不同的行业和用户群体,具有较强的专用性。
三、总结对比
类别 | 定义 | 作用 | 用户对象 | 示例软件 |
系统软件 | 管理和维护计算机硬件资源 | 提供运行平台和基础支持 | 系统管理员 | Windows、Linux、MySQL |
应用软件 | 满足特定业务或用户需求 | 完成具体任务或提供服务 | 最终用户 | Word、Photoshop、QQ |
通过以上分类可以看出,系统软件与应用软件相辅相成,共同构成了完整的软件生态系统。理解它们的区别和作用,有助于更好地选择和使用合适的软件来提高工作效率和生活质量。